Output d5f89f050b8a51b8221e74552cdbd00a42842a54103b8da2f16c826d3afdfd02: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bea5292e6072bed6380a9901e4c4ebbf4273a22a OP_EQUAL
address
3K54AZzBLhcFHy7iBKLqCZEJcju6mWbrnQ
transaction
d5f89f050b8a51b8221e74552cdbd00a42842a54103b8da2f16c826d3afdfd02
confirmations
355454
spent
true